Starting your day with a peaceful and organized morning routine can make a significant difference in your overall mood, productivity, and wellbeing. A relaxing morning doesn’t mean you need hours of free time — even small, intentional actions can help you begin your day feeling calm and centered.

In this post, we’ll explore practical tips for creating a morning routine that works for you, with easy-to-follow steps that promote relaxation and positive energy.

Why a Relaxing Morning Routine Matters

How you start your morning often sets the tone for the rest of your day. Rushing out the door or jumping into tasks feeling stressed can leave you feeling overwhelmed. By building a calming routine, you provide yourself a gentle transition from sleep to wakefulness, improving focus and reducing anxiety.

Some benefits of a relaxing morning routine include:

– Greater mental clarity and focus

– Improved mood and reduced stress

– Better physical health through mindful habits

– Increased motivation and energy

Now, let’s look at how you can create a morning routine tailored to your lifestyle.

Steps to Create Your Relaxing Morning Routine

1. Plan Your Wake-Up Time Wisely

A relaxing morning starts with enough time to ease into your day. Try setting your alarm 15 to 30 minutes earlier than usual to avoid rushing.

Tips:

– Aim for consistent wake-up times, even on weekends.

– Use a gentle alarm sound or a sunrise alarm clock to wake naturally.

2. Start with Hydration

After hours of sleep, your body is naturally dehydrated. Drinking a glass of water first thing can awaken your system and support digestion.

Tip: Keep a glass or bottle of water by your bedside to hydrate immediately.

3. Incorporate Gentle Movement

Light stretching, yoga, or a slow walk can help increase blood flow, reduce stiffness, and clear your mind.

Ideas:

– Try simple stretches targeting your neck, back, and legs.

– Follow a 5 to 10-minute beginner yoga video.

– Take a peaceful stroll outside if possible.

4. Practice Mindfulness or Meditation

Starting the day with a few moments of mindfulness helps center your thoughts. This can reduce stress and create a sense of calm.

How to begin:

– Sit quietly and focus on your breath for 3 to 5 minutes.

– Use meditation apps or guided breathing exercises.

– Practice gratitude by thinking of three things you appreciate.

5. Eat a Nourishing Breakfast

Choose breakfast foods that fuel your body and mind. Opt for balanced meals containing protein, healthy fats, and fiber.

Examples:

– Oatmeal with nuts and fresh fruit

– Greek yogurt with berries

– Whole grain toast with avocado

6. Limit Screen Time Early On

Avoid jumping straight into emails, social media, or news. This can create unnecessary stress and distraction.

Alternative morning habits:

– Read a book or journal your thoughts.

– Listen to calming music or a podcast.

– Spend time with family or pets.

7. Personal Care and Preparation

Taking time for basic grooming can boost confidence and signal the start of a new day.

Suggestions:

– Shower or wash your face in a mindful way.

– Dress comfortably or in your work clothes if you plan to leave home.

– Organize your space or review your daily to-do list.

Tips for Maintaining Your Routine

Keep It Simple and Flexible

Your morning routine should help you feel relaxed, not overwhelmed by too many steps. Start with a few habits and build gradually.

Prepare the Night Before

Set out clothes, pack your bag, or choose breakfast items ahead of time to avoid morning stress.

Be Patient and Adjust as Needed

It takes time for routines to feel natural. If something doesn’t feel right, tweak it or try new habits.

Listen to Your Body

Your needs may change depending on sleep quality, workload, or mood. Adapt your routine accordingly.

Sample Relaxing Morning Routine

Here’s a simple example to inspire you:

  1. Wake up at 7:00 AM with a gentle alarm.
  2. Drink a glass of water.
  3. Stretch for 5 minutes.
  4. Meditate for 3 minutes focusing on breath.
  5. Enjoy a bowl of oatmeal with fruit.
  6. Review your schedule briefly.
  7. Get dressed and ready for the day.
